Job Title: Charles River Developer
Location: 100% Remote
Location: 100% Remote
Company Overview:
Pulivarthi Group is a premier global provider of staffing and IT technology solutions, renowned for delivering exceptional services tailored to each client's unique needs. With a steadfast commitment to excellence, we merge expertise with innovation, ensuring cost-effective solutions of the highest quality. Our diverse client base spans healthcare, finance, government, and beyond, reflecting our adaptability and proficiency across industries. Operating in the United States, Canada, and Mexico, we pride ourselves on aligning with clients' cultures, deploying top-tier talent, and utilizing cutting-edge technologies. Pulivarthi Group stands as a beacon of reliability, efficiency, and innovation in the realm of staffing solutions.
Pulivarthi Group is a premier global provider of staffing and IT technology solutions, renowned for delivering exceptional services tailored to each client's unique needs. With a steadfast commitment to excellence, we merge expertise with innovation, ensuring cost-effective solutions of the highest quality. Our diverse client base spans healthcare, finance, government, and beyond, reflecting our adaptability and proficiency across industries. Operating in the United States, Canada, and Mexico, we pride ourselves on aligning with clients' cultures, deploying top-tier talent, and utilizing cutting-edge technologies. Pulivarthi Group stands as a beacon of reliability, efficiency, and innovation in the realm of staffing solutions.
Job Overview:
We are seeking a highly skilled Charles River Developer who is passionate about technology and excels in a dynamic, fast-paced environment. The ideal candidate will demonstrate a craftsman-like approach to software development, focusing on engineering excellence and continuous improvement. The developer will collaborate closely with portfolio managers, research analysts, traders, support personnel, and other engineers to deliver high-quality solutions.
We are seeking a highly skilled Charles River Developer who is passionate about technology and excels in a dynamic, fast-paced environment. The ideal candidate will demonstrate a craftsman-like approach to software development, focusing on engineering excellence and continuous improvement. The developer will collaborate closely with portfolio managers, research analysts, traders, support personnel, and other engineers to deliver high-quality solutions.
Core Capabilities & Attributes:
High achiever with ambition and humility, letting performance speak for itself.
Demonstrable passion for technology through personal projects or open-source involvement.
Craftsman-like approach to building software with a focus on engineering excellence.
Relentless efforts to improve processes and deliver value to the business.
Exceptional technology skills, recognized as an expert in the domain.
Advocate of collaborative software engineering techniques and methods:
Agile development
Continuous integration
Code review or pairing
Unit testing
Refactoring
Strong interpersonal skills, able to establish and maintain close working relationships with portfolio managers, research analysts, traders, support personnel, other engineers, and senior business people.
High achiever with ambition and humility, letting performance speak for itself.
Demonstrable passion for technology through personal projects or open-source involvement.
Craftsman-like approach to building software with a focus on engineering excellence.
Relentless efforts to improve processes and deliver value to the business.
Exceptional technology skills, recognized as an expert in the domain.
Advocate of collaborative software engineering techniques and methods:
Agile development
Continuous integration
Code review or pairing
Unit testing
Refactoring
Strong interpersonal skills, able to establish and maintain close working relationships with portfolio managers, research analysts, traders, support personnel, other engineers, and senior business people.
Preferred Qualifications:
Experience with Order Management and Charles River products.
Involvement in a Charles River upgrade.
Front office software development experience with an Asset Manager, Hedge Fund, or Investment Bank.
Advanced degree in Computer Science, Math, or Financial Engineering.
Solid understanding of tradable financial instruments (securities, derivatives) and capital markets.
Experience building containerized applications and deploying to public or private clouds (AWS, Azure, etc.).
Proficiency with AWS services (Lambdas, EC2 instances, ECS clusters, step functions).
Strong knowledge of relevant database technologies (SQL Server, Sybase, DynamoDB, Postgres).
Open-source involvement (e.g., well-curated blog, accepted contribution, community presence).
Experience with Order Management and Charles River products.
Involvement in a Charles River upgrade.
Front office software development experience with an Asset Manager, Hedge Fund, or Investment Bank.
Advanced degree in Computer Science, Math, or Financial Engineering.
Solid understanding of tradable financial instruments (securities, derivatives) and capital markets.
Experience building containerized applications and deploying to public or private clouds (AWS, Azure, etc.).
Proficiency with AWS services (Lambdas, EC2 instances, ECS clusters, step functions).
Strong knowledge of relevant database technologies (SQL Server, Sybase, DynamoDB, Postgres).
Open-source involvement (e.g., well-curated blog, accepted contribution, community presence).
Minimum Qualifications:
Strong academic record with a degree in Computer Science, Mathematics, Engineering, or Physics from a leading university.
8+ years of progressive software engineering experience.
Expert knowledge in one or more programming languages (C#, Python, Java).
Proficient on Linux platforms with knowledge of various scripting languages.
Familiarity with various programming styles (OO, functional) and design patterns.
Strong commitment to Test-Driven Development, writing simple, adaptive, and iterative code.
Enthusiastic embrace of DevOps culture and collaborative software engineering.
Experience working in a dynamic, fast-paced, Agile team environment.
Strong interpersonal skills for establishing and maintaining close working relationships with portfolio managers, traders, support personnel, other engineers, and senior business people.
Strong academic record with a degree in Computer Science, Mathematics, Engineering, or Physics from a leading university.
8+ years of progressive software engineering experience.
Expert knowledge in one or more programming languages (C#, Python, Java).
Proficient on Linux platforms with knowledge of various scripting languages.
Familiarity with various programming styles (OO, functional) and design patterns.
Strong commitment to Test-Driven Development, writing simple, adaptive, and iterative code.
Enthusiastic embrace of DevOps culture and collaborative software engineering.
Experience working in a dynamic, fast-paced, Agile team environment.
Strong interpersonal skills for establishing and maintaining close working relationships with portfolio managers, traders, support personnel, other engineers, and senior business people.
Equal Opportunity Statement:
Pulivarthi Group is proud to be an equal opportunity employer. We are committed to building a diverse and inclusive culture and celebrate authenticity. We do not discriminate on the basis of race, religion, color, national origin, gender, gender identity, sexual orientation, age, marital status, disability, protected veteran status, or any other legally protected characteristics.
Pulivarthi Group is proud to be an equal opportunity employer. We are committed to building a diverse and inclusive culture and celebrate authenticity. We do not discriminate on the basis of race, religion, color, national origin, gender, gender identity, sexual orientation, age, marital status, disability, protected veteran status, or any other legally protected characteristics.